There are currently 2 constraints when deploying ane existing project to OpenShift 3 that are really really annoying:
- if the project is shared with git but dirty, you can't proceed with project deployment on openshift. This constraint is completely unnecessary and should be lifted
- if the project was cloned using git/ssh protocol, it can't be deployed directly (http(s) is required). This should actually just be a warning, the user can modify the git url to use http(s) in the next page
